Function: sql-comint-linter
sql-comint-linter is a byte-compiled function defined in sql.el.gz.
Signature
(sql-comint-linter PRODUCT OPTIONS &optional BUF-NAME)
Documentation
Create comint buffer and connect to Linter.
Source Code
;; Defined in /usr/src/emacs/lisp/progmodes/sql.el.gz
(defun sql-comint-linter (product options &optional buf-name)
"Create comint buffer and connect to Linter."
;; Put all parameters to the program (if defined) in a list and call
;; make-comint.
(let* ((login
(if (not (string= "" sql-user))
(concat sql-user "/" sql-password)))
(params
(append
(if (not (string= "" sql-server))
(list "-n" sql-server))
(list "-u" login)
options)))
(cl-letf (((getenv "LINTER_MBX")
(unless (string= "" sql-database) sql-database)))
(sql-comint product params buf-name))))